Diagnosing Common Volvo EC210 VECU Faults
When your Volvo EC210 excavator is exhibiting erratic performance, the Vehicle ECU (VECU) may be to blame. The VECU controls critical systems like drivetrain performance, hydraulics, and diagnostics. Frequent issues with the VECU can manifest as malfunction indicators, reduced power output, or even complete system shutdown.
Before contacting a specialist, there are some basic troubleshooting steps you can perform. First, examine the VECU for any visible damage. Check all terminals for loose fittings. Make sure the battery is properly connected. If you have access to a diagnostic scanner, use it to analyze any stored diagnostic trouble codes (DTCs). These codes can provide valuable information about the nature of the problem.
- Consult your excavator's technical documentation for specific troubleshooting procedures and advised actions.
- Reset any stored error codes using the diagnostic reader.
- If the problem persists, it's best to engage a qualified Volvo technician for further repair.
